Most of what we communicate is not through words, but through body language. Yet, while we study languages at school, we never study the language that we use most.
Body language is essential to establish and then maintain personal relationships, it is also very important to project the image of ourselves that we want others to perceive. Body language is useful to detect if someone is being honest, or has friendly rather than aggressive intentions. People who can use body language well are usually more successful in their careers than those who don't. Body language is arguably more important than words when flirting and courting. Finally, body language is absolutely essential in job interviews.
